Pharmacies: A Personalized Approach to Medication

Compounding pharmacies offer a unique benefit in the world of healthcare. Unlike traditional pharmacies that dispense pre-manufactured medications, compounding pharmacies create customized formulations based on a patient's individual needs. This personalized approach allows for targeted medication dosages and ingredient combinations, often addressing challenges faced by patients with sensitivities or those requiring non-standard formulations. By working closely with healthcare professionals, compounding pharmacies can formulate customized medications that improve patient quality of life.

Understanding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ients (APIs)

Active pharmaceutical ingredients compounds (APIs) are the fundamental constituents of medications. These chemicals possess specific therapeutic properties that induce the desired responses in patients. APIs are rigorously evaluated to ensure their safety and adherence with regulatory standards.

The development and manufacturing of APIs involve a complex process that requires expertise in chemistry, pharmacology, and biochemical sciences.

Prescription Drug Safety: A Guide for Patients

When taking prescription medications, it's crucial to prioritize your safety. Always consult with your doctor or pharmacist about potential side effects. Carefully read and follow the instructions provided on your prescription label. Avoid combining medications without professional guidance. If you experience any unusual symptoms, reach out your healthcare provider promptly. Remember that storing medications safely and securely is essential to prevent accidental ingestion or misuse.
